I own a 98 300EX. I have ridden a couple people's Warriors and I still like the 300 better. It feels so much lighter, suspension is better, and the turning radius is great! I put a pipe, K&N filter, DynoJet kit, White Brothers E-Series pipe, and some ITP Holeshot XCTs on mine and it goes just about anywhere you want it to and without any problems.
